BATH — The United Methodist Church, 340 Oak Grove Ave., will hold its Ash Wednesday worship service on Feb. 22 at 7 p.m. This service marks the beginning of the Lenten season.
Traditionally, this 40-day period — not counting Sundays — is a time of reflection on the Christian life, a time for repentance and a turn toward renewal.
The church’s mid- week Lenten soup suppers will pick up the renewal theme as people gather each week to share a meal and to hear several speakers share their experiences, new ideas and exciting ministries.
The suppers will be held each Wednesday, beginning Feb. 29, through March 28.
The suppers will begin at 5 p.m. and will be followed by a program, fellowship and discussion, ending around 7 p.m.
The public is invited to attend the Ash Wednesday service and any or all the suppers.
